A golden bloom unfolding on an ivory background, surrounded by deep foliage. This chrysanthemum painting invites contemplation, between botanical delicacy and pictorial refinement inspired by Japanese prints.
The painting features several chrysanthemums with golden and ochrepetals, deployed with precision on a pale ivory background that evolves into a deep anthracite to the right. The flowers, with dense and ruffled corollas, stand out clearly thanks to a fine pictorial treatment close to watercolor. The petrol blue of the foliage creates a marked contrast with the warmth of the petals, structuring the composition into two distinct areas. The light seems to come from the left, illuminating the flowers in the foreground while the patterns on the right gradually darken. The thin and sinuous stems bring movement to the whole, recalling traditional Japanese botanical compositions. The visible grain and subtle shades of yellow and deep blue give the work an almost tactile texture. A discreet signature appears in the lower right corner, without disturbing the overall balance of the floral scene.
